Possible Applications
• Revolution in Cryptography
• Breaking keys, but also new way to securely transfer data
• Medicine and Materials
• Even basic molecules like Caffeine are too complex to fully
simulate with a traditional computer
• Machine Learning
• Real time processing of complex data E.g. images
• Search Algorithms and Big Data
• Mathematical proof of much better search efficiency (see Grover
Algorithm)

Quantum computing makes use of quantum physics, also called quantum
mechanics, to perform calculations in a manner radically different than
conventional models of computation. The power of the quantum computer is
that it is based on a logic that is not limited merely to on-or-off, true-or-false
scenarios. Quantum computing has bits, just like any computer. But instead of
ones and zeros, quantum bits, or qubits, can represent a one, a zero, or both
at once, which is a phenomenon known as superposition. The superposition
that occurs in a quantum system is so different to that which occurs in classical
systems that it can allow two of these qubits to behave in ways that cannot be
explained by the individual components. This is called entanglement. These
more complex calculations can be used to re-imagine computing.

Square Quantum Bit Design 2015
• The optical image shows all components of the device,
including the four qubits, Q1–Q4, the four readout
resonators R1–R4 and the four coupling buses
B12,B23,B34 and B41.
• The readout resonators also serve as qubit control
lines, with single-and two-qubit gates applied at
frequencies ωi with i∈{1,2,3,4}.
• Readout is performed at the resonator frequency ωMi.
Each readout signal is reflected off a Josephson
parametric amplifier (JPA), pumped at frequency ωPi,
before being sent to a High-electron-mobility transistor
(HEMT) amplifier at 4K.
• A blow up of one of the qubits is also shown, depicting
the capacitor geometry as well as the coupling lines to
the readout resonator and to the buses.
• The black scale bar represents a length of 100µm.

Use of an Oracle
• Step 1. Initialize qubits in the all-zeros state .
• Step 2. Apply the Hadamard gate to each qubit.
• Step 3. Apply the oracle circuit .
• Step 4. Repeat Step 2.
• Step 5. Measure each qubit.
